Great little thumb drive, Does actually work with IPhone 15
I’ve had this thumb drive for close to a year now and find it very reliable and convenient for transferring files from my different devices to my laptop. I recently got an iPhone 15 PM and was curious if it would work on it since the new iPhones now have USB C ports rather than lightning ports. I got on here and checked the reviews to see if anyone else had tried it or asked the question of whether it’s compatible or not. To my disappointment all the questions that were answered about it it indicated it didn’t work and that iOS didn’t recognize it and the SanDisk app doesn’t recognize it. Wanting to double check and verify myself I went to the App Store and re-downloaded a couple of Sandisks apps that I had previously used and gave it a shot. To my dismay the reviews were right and the App Store software from the manufacturer does not recognize it. I still wasn’t satisfied with that outcome so I plugged it in again and opened the “Files” app which is the iOS native software that comes on it from the factory. I hit the back button a couple times and got to the “On My Phone” folder and was delighted to see that the IPhone recognizes the thumb drive natively with no extra software required to use it and you get an extra 256 GB of storage(depending on your model). It works like any drive would on your PC. You can create folders, save any type of document you want and even have the option to format the drive if you so choose. Just wanted to pass this along to anyone who was wondering and may not be totally familiar with the iPhone. The only negative thing that I have to say about this drive, is that it does get rather warm when plugged in and using it via the USB port. It’s not really anything that causes any problems, but I can’t imagine it’s good for the lifespan of the drive running that hot.

Tiny size, mediocre write speed, works with Android phone.
If you are using as a backup and for file transfers, I would go with the much faster and ergonomically superior SanDisk Extreme PRO Dual Drive (I have two of those and they are on my recommended list), more expensive but not by much per GB. I purchased this 128 GB Ultra drive to use for music playback in a car and with a home theater receiver, and once you get it loaded with tunes it works okay. It's tiny in size. Price is average for this type drive. The small slider clicks into place for insertion into A or C port. The lanyard holes are very small -- you will need to use a piece of fishing line or nylon thread and loop it through the lanyard string, then push the ends of the fishing line through the holes and pull the lanyard string through. Speed -- sluggish write speeds using either SS USB-C or SS USB-A ports using the FAT32 manufacturer formatting. Got warm transferring 6GB of .mp3 files. Read speeds seem okay. Overall impression: average write speeds, it syncs quickly in both USB-C and -A ports, and works with compatible Android phones, plug and play. I give it a 3.6 star rating, rounding up to 4. Seems like a good quality drive, but the aforementioned Extreme Pro Dual Drive is a much better choice even at a higher price. (256GB is the smallest size for the Dual,)

SanDisk Ultra Dual USB Type-C: Convenient but Flawed After a Year of Use
After using the SanDisk Ultra Dual USB Type-C drive (16GB, black and silver) for a year, I have a love-hate relationship with it. On the one hand, it’s been incredibly handy for transferring files between my laptop, desktop, and even my smartphone. On the other hand, its design quirks have made me question if it’s the best option for frequent use.What’s Great About It1. Dual Connectivity Is a LifesaverHaving both USB-A and USB-C connectors has been a game-changer. As someone who regularly switches between an older desktop with USB-A and a MacBook Pro with USB-C, this drive has saved me from the hassle of adapters. It’s also great for quick file transfers to my phone when I’m out and about.2. Compact and PortableThis thing is tiny! It’s easy to throw in a bag or keep in your pocket without worrying about it taking up space. I’ve also clipped it onto my keychain a few times when I needed to bring work files with me. It’s lightweight and surprisingly convenient to carry around.3. Decent Transfer SpeedsWhile not blazing fast, the speed is solid enough for everyday tasks like moving documents, photos, and even medium-sized video files. It’s not going to win any speed awards, but for its price and size, it’s reliable.What’s Not So Great1. The Sliding Mechanism: A Frustrating Design FlawHere’s where things go south. The sliding mechanism for switching between the USB-A and USB-C connectors feels cheap and poorly thought out. Over time, it’s become harder to push, and sometimes the USB-C connector doesn’t extend fully, leading to a loose or unreliable connection. It’s one of those small annoyances that builds up over time, especially when you’re in a hurry.2. Build Quality Feels WeakThe plastic body doesn’t inspire confidence. After a year of use, the mechanism feels wobbly, and I’m constantly worried it might snap if I’m not careful. This is not a drive you want to be rough with, which limits its practicality for heavy-duty use.3. Limited Capacity (for Some Models)I opted for the 16GB model, and let’s just say I’ve run out of space more than once. If you’re dealing with large files regularly, you’ll need to spring for a higher-capacity version or look elsewhere.Who Is This For?This drive is great if you’re someone who occasionally transfers files between old and new devices, especially if you’re not dealing with massive amounts of data. It’s compact, affordable, and gets the job done most of the time. But if you’re a heavy user or rely on this for frequent, on-the-go transfers, the frustrating design flaws will start to wear on you.Final Thoughts: Is It Worth It?The SanDisk Ultra Dual USB Type-C drive is a mixed bag. The dual connectivity is super handy, and its compact size makes it easy to take anywhere. But the frustrating sliding mechanism and flimsy build quality hold it back from being a truly great product.Would I recommend it? For occasional use, sure. But if you’re a regular user who needs something more robust and seamless, you might want to consider alternatives like the Samsung Duo Plus or Kingston DataTraveler Bolt, which offer similar functionality with better design and durability.Rating After a Year: 3.5/5It’s convenient, but the little design flaws add up over time. With a better sliding mechanism, this could have been a fantastic gadget.
